Princeton's WordNet0.0 / 0 votes

  1. balloonnoun

    large tough nonrigid bag filled with gas or heated air

  2. balloonverb

    small thin inflatable rubber bag with narrow neck

  3. balloonverb

    ride in a hot-air balloon

    "He tried to balloon around the earth but storms forced him to land in China"

    Synonyms:
    billow, inflate

  4. balloon, inflate, billowverb

    become inflated

    "The sails ballooned"

    Synonyms:
    blow up, amplify, heave, inflate, wallow, expand, surge, billow
